Highest temperature in Telangana drops from 46°C to 42°C

A significant drop in the highest temperature was observed in Telangana; from 46°C in April last week, the highest temperature in the State dropped to 42°C on Thursday (May 7, 2026). The maximum temperatures in the 33 districts was over 42°C a week ago, and it was 38.9°C a day ago. 

The highest of 42°C in Adavi Devula Palli in Nalgonda on Thursday was followed by 41.8°C in Kaddam Peduri in Nirmal and 41.7°C in Mangapet in Mulugu, according to Telangana Development Planning Society’s daily report. 

Temperatures in urban districts 

The maximum temperature in Hyderabad was 40.7°C, 39.9°C in Rangareddy and 39.6°C in Medchal Malkajgiri. The maximum temperatures in the three urban districts reached 42°C a week ago.

Very light to moderate rain was recorded in 162 of 621 mandals in the State on Thursday.

Thunderstorms forecast in 12 Telangana districts

India Meteorological Department-Hyderabad Centre on Thursday has forecast thunderstorms accompanied with lightning and gusty winds as very likely on Friday (May 8, 2026), in isolated parts of Adilabad, Kumaram Bheem Asifabad, Bhadradri Kothagudem, Khammam, Nalgonda, Suryapet, Mahabubabad, Warangal, Hanumakonda, Vikarabad, Sangareddy and Mahabubnagar.
